Had to get keys cut for the wagon. 3 Different keys on a wagon for the ignition (japanese), side doors(?) and rear door (german) - pain in the butt.

Anyway, the locksmith says the side door keys are the same as early commodore. I had a VC Commodore and recall that the round door latch on the door pillar is also the same and they were also had push button internal locks.

Can anyone confirm whether Gemini wagons and early commodores share the same door lock/latch components.
